Kona burglary of flat-screen TVs

MEDIA RELEASE

The Hawai’i Police Department is looking for a man and a woman wanted for a burglary in Kailua-Kona on March 6. The suspects broke into a house on Ahulani Street and removed two Vizio flat-screen televisions with a combined value of more than $1,000.

Witnesses described the woman as Caucasian, about 25-to-30 years old with dark hair. The man was also believed to be Caucasian. At the time of the burglary, a dark red or burgundy pickup truck was backed into the driveway and a lime green Ford pickup truck was parked on Ahulani Street.
